Remedy’s new Epic-funded AAA game entering full production – TweakTown
Epic Games is publishing and funding two games at Remedy (one AAA, and both of these projects have entered full production.

Remedy is working on two big games with the help of Epic Games’ new publishing arm, and both of them are now in full production.
In a recent Q1 2021 earnings report, Remedy Entertainment CEO Tero Virtala outlines development progress of its new games. Remedy is currently working on five projects including:
- Big AAA project for Epic Games
- Smaller project for Epic Games
- CrossFire HD singleplayer campaign + CrossFire X singleplayer campaign
- New Vanguard multiplayer co-op service game
- Unannounced AAA project…
